Apply now »

Sustainability & Climate Risk Consultant

Posting Date:  31 Oct 2024
City:  Genova
Location: 

Genova, IT, 16129 Roma, IT, 144 Rozzano, IT, 20089

Contract Type:  Permanent
Division:  ESG & Sustainability
Level of experience:  Senior

RINA is currently recruiting for a Sustainability & Climate Risk Consultant to join its office in Genoa, Milan o Rome, Italy within the ESG & Sustainability Division.

Mission

The ideal candidate will collaborate closely with key stakeholders across the industry, R&D, and financial services sectors, supporting the implementation of their green and ESG strategies. This role will provide specialized expertise in ESG and climate change-related services, including but not limited to climate risk assessments, alignment with the Paris Agreement, EU Taxonomy & DNSH, sustainable finance, green finance, climate finance, sustainability reporting, corporate climate governance, ESG KPIs & assessments, and ESG & climate due diligence.

Key Accountabilities

  • Responsible for the whole project scope of work or specific project tasks;
  • Assess clients’ needs and translate them into designs, equipment, or new systems under the supervision of a consultant. From the initial concept stage through to completion, they manage project timelines and oversee all developments;
  • Plan technical solution: engineering consultants find unique ways to resolve technical issues without affecting the overall completion deadline or affecting the involvement from other departments or external companies;
  • Develop project schedules and deliverable timelines;
  • Coordinate and communicate with projects group as needed on significant projects in the Business Units;
  • Responsible for the production and the performance of assigned projects under the coordination of the Principal Consultant;
  • Ensure the creation of documents and reports that detail their assessments, any fact-finding survey data acquired, the project’s inception, and concept planning;
  • Monitor engineering progress against budget and forecasted schedule;
  • Effectively manage multiple projects and conflicting deadlines;
  • Prepare project estimates, budgets, schedules and execution plans;
  • Support the continued development of more junior team personnel providing technical guidance;
  • Responsible for the development of the technical competencies. When belonging to the engineering competencies, supports the Principal Consultant in a specific technical development or in growing competencies and training personnel;
  • Be aware and understand the Quality Policy. Ensure that the RINA QMS executes all assigned activities. Be aware of the quality of his work and its impact on service delivery and contribute to the QMS improvement according to their role;
  • Interact with clients and colleagues to achieve project objectives using appropriate technical judgment;
  • Able to discuss and define client requirements, reflecting a clear understanding in well-written technical reports and proposals;
  • Actively support business development activities, building client relationships, and helping to generate new business.

#LI-MR01

Education

Master’s Degree in Environmental Engineering or Law

Competencies

  • ADDRESS THE WAY - Have a big picture of different situations and reinterpret it in a perspective way
  • BUILD NETWORK - Forge trust relationships, across departments, and outside the organization
  • CLIENT INTIMACY - Embrace internal and external client needs, expectations, and requirements to ensure maximum satisfaction
  • EARN TRUST - Take everyone's opinion into account and remain open to diversity
  • MAKE EFFECTIVE DECISIONS - Structure activities according to priorities, actions, resources and constraint
  • MANAGE EMOTIONS - Recognise one's and other's emotions and express and regulate one's reactions
  • PIONEER CHANGE - Actively embrace change and benefit from the new circumstances
  • PROMOTE SUSTAINABLE DEVELOPMENT - Promote commitment by keeping promises as a Role Model
  • THINK FORWARD - Capitalise on experiences and translate them into action plans for the future

 

With over 5,600 employees and 200 offices in 70 countries worldwide, RINA is a multinational player which provides certification, marine classification, product testing, site supervision and vendor inspection, training and engineering consultancy services across a wide range of sectors. Our business model covers the full process of project development, from concept to completion. The aim is to guarantee a project’s technical, environmental and safety - and sometimes also economic and financial - sustainability.

 

At RINA, we endeavor to create a work environment where every single person is valued and encouraged to develop new ideas. We provide equal employment opportunities and are committed to creating a workplace where everyone feels respected and safe from discrimination or harassment of any kind. We are also compliant to the Italian Law n. 68/99.

Apply now »